Web13 feb. 2024 · Enable Memory Integrity using Windows Security Defender Open the Start Menu, type Windows Security and press Enter. Click on three vertical lines in the top left corner to expand the menu items. Go to Device security. Click on Core isolation details under Core isolation. Toggle the switch to turn it on. Restart your PC when it asks to do it.
